Overview

Rockland is a city in Knox County, Maine, in the United States. As of the 2000 census, the city population was 7,609. It is the county seat of Knox County[1]. The city is a popular tourist destination. It is a departure point for the Maine State Ferry Service. Today, Rockland is an officially designated micropolitan area, and has made several 'best cities and towns to live' lists in recent years.
